Transaction 709d91fc489266f54125ecf2fb676a7144331a280db626278f22bda98563f965

5 Input
2 Outputs
  • 709d91fc489266f54125ecf2fb676a7144331a280db626278f22bda98563f965:0
  • value  700000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 709d91fc489266f54125ecf2fb676a7144331a280db626278f22bda98563f965:1
  • value  14249
    address  3DD879houdjcpMqzbJ3aqFVNmbX2VTMT1m